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Disconnect the battery to ensure safety while working on electrical components.
2. Clean the Throttle Body
  • Tools Required: Throttle body cleaner, soft cloth, socket set.
  • Remove the intake duct from the throttle body by loosening the clamps and disconnecting any sensors.
  • Spray throttle body cleaner inside the throttle body and use a soft cloth to wipe away carbon buildup.
  • Ensure the throttle plate moves freely, then reattach the intake duct.
3. Replace Spark Plugs (if necessary)
  • Tools Required: Socket set, torque wrench.
  • Remove the ignition coils by unscrewing the retaining bolts and disconnecting the electrical connectors.
  • Remove the old spark plugs using a spark plug socket.
  • Install new spark plugs to the manufacturer's specified torque (typically between 12-15 ft-lbs).
  • Reinstall the ignition coils and reconnect the electrical connectors.
4. Check Transmission Fluid
  • Tools Required: Transmission fluid dipstick, funnel.
  • Locate the transmission fluid dipstick and check the fluid level; add fluid if necessary.
  • Inspect the fluid condition; if it appears dark or smells burnt, a fluid change may be necessary.
5. Reconnect Battery
  • Reconnect the battery terminals, ensuring they are tight and secure.
  • Clear any diagnostic trouble codes using the OBD-II scanner.
